Online drug stores typically fall under two classifications: legitimate digital stores run by brick-and-mortar pharmacies or established mail-order services, and illegal websites operating outside the law.
Genuine online pharmacies work much like standard area drug stores. They need a valid prescription from a licensed health care company, utilize registered pharmacists to evaluate medication orders, and provide clear contact info for customer care. Conversely, prohibited rogue sites frequently offer prescription medications without requiring a prescription, sell fake drugs, or use misleading marketing practices.
According to the World Health Organization (WHO), approximately 50% of the medications bought from unlawful web websites that conceal their physical address are counterfeit. Navigating this area needs vigilance and an understanding of what makes an online drug store legitimate.
To help customers quickly evaluate online pharmacies, the following table details the stark contrasts in between compliant, legal operations and dangerous, rogue websites.
| Function | Legitimate Online Pharmacies | Illegal/Rogue Pharmacies |
|---|---|---|
| Prescription Requirement | Constantly needs a legitimate prescription from a licensed medical professional. | Sells prescription drugs without requiring a prescription. |
| Contact Information | Provides a physical address and a working telephone number. | Lists only an email address or an overseas P.O. box. |
| Pharmacist Availability | Utilizes licensed pharmacists available to address questions. | No certified pharmacists on staff or available for consultation. |
| Regulative Standing | Registered with state boards of drug store (in the U.S.) or equivalent. | Unregistered, uncontrolled, and frequently operating anonymously. |
| Prices Transparency | Clear rates without any hidden fees; accepts standard insurance. | Unrealistically cheap costs developed to draw buyers. |
| Data Security | Utilizes protected, encrypted payment entrances. | Unencrypted sites that risk financial and identity theft. |

Never ever self-diagnose and try to buy prescription drugs online. A legitimate journey always begins with a correct medical assessment by a certified physician or professional who can precisely diagnose the condition and write a genuine prescription.
Before getting in charge card details, validate the drug store's credentials. In the United States, consumers can look for the VIPPS (Verified Internet Pharmacy Practice Sites) seal or check the database provided by the National Association of Boards of Pharmacy (NABP). International buyers need to try to find comparable nationwide regulative bodies, such as the General Pharmaceutical Council (GPhC) in the UK.
Any site offering to deliver prescription-strength medication without a medical professional's prescription is breaking the law. If a website only requires an Drugstore Online survey instead of a real doctor-patient assessment, it ought to be avoided instantly.
Ensure the website uses HTTPS file encryption (appearance for the padlock icon in the browser's address bar). Genuine drug stores accept standard, traceable payment approaches like significant credit cards. Watch out for sites demanding payment via cryptocurrency, wire transfers, or pre-paid present cards.

In lots of jurisdictions, such as the United States, it is technically prohibited to import prescription drugs from other nations for individual usage, even if the drug store needs a prescription. Additionally, foreign pharmacies are typically outside the jurisdiction of domestic regulatory bodies, making it harder to confirm product safety.
You can validate an online drug store by inspecting accreditation databases. In the U.S., utilize the NABP (National Association of Boards of Pharmacy) website to verify if a digital shop is licensed and trustworthy.
If you think a medication is counterfeit-- suggested by unusual product packaging, modified tastes or smells, or unforeseen side results-- stop taking it immediately. Report the occurrence to your regional health regulatory agency (such as the FDA in the U.S.) and consult your physician or pharmacist.
